Terrazzo-Look Epoxy Flooring in Vancouver — What It Is and What It Costs

Terrazzo-look epoxy flooring replicates the appearance of traditional poured terrazzo — the aggregate-embedded stone flooring found in heritage buildings, upscale hotel lobbies, and institutional spaces — using epoxy resin and large decorative chip aggregate instead of marble chips set in cement. It costs $10–14 per square foot installed and is suited to commercial lobbies, restaurant floors, retail spaces, and high-end residential interiors across Vancouver.

The system uses oversized decorative chips — typically 3/8" to 1/2", significantly larger than standard flake epoxy chips — broadcast at high density into a coloured epoxy base. After curing, the surface is diamond-ground flat to expose the chip faces, then polished and sealed with a clear topcoat. This grinding-and-polish step is what creates the characteristic terrazzo look: a level, stone-embedded surface that reads as genuinely luxurious rather than a coating.

Traditional poured terrazzo installed over new concrete in Vancouver costs $25–45 per square foot and requires specialist tradespeople, metal divider strips, and extended cure times. The epoxy version achieves a comparable visual result at less than half the cost, with faster installation and the same moisture-management requirements that apply to all epoxy systems on Vancouver's coastal slabs. How We Install Terrazzo-Look Epoxy Flooring in Vancouver

Every installation follows this sequence. Surface preparation and moisture testing are never skipped regardless of system type.

01
Site Assessment
On-site visit to evaluate the slab, check for prior coatings, map cracks and drainage grade.
02
ASTM Moisture Testing
F1869 calcium chloride or F2170 RH probe test on every slab — non-negotiable before any coating.
03
Diamond Grinding
Planetary grinder opens the concrete surface to CSP 2–3 — the profile required for mechanical adhesion.
04
Crack & Joint Repair
Polyurea crack fill and joint treatment on all visible cracks, spalls, and control joints.
05
Primer Coat
Low-viscosity epoxy primer saturated into the prepared concrete. Moisture-mitigating primer applied where MVER is elevated.
06
Base Coat
Primary epoxy or polyaspartic layer applied at specified mil thickness. Flake or colour chip broadcast where selected.
07
Topcoat Seal
Aliphatic polyaspartic or urethane topcoat for UV stability, abrasion resistance, and the specified finish level.
08
Cure & Handoff
Foot traffic in 24 hrs, vehicle in 72 hrs, full cure in 7 days. Written care guide included.

Terrazzo-look epoxy uses oversized decorative chip aggregate — typically 3/8" to 1/2" — broadcast densely into a coloured epoxy base coat. After curing, the surface is diamond-ground flat to expose the chip faces and polished to a smooth, stone-embedded finish. It replicates the visual character of traditional poured terrazzo at significantly lower cost.
Terrazzo-look epoxy in Vancouver costs $10–14 per sq ft installed. A 500 sq ft commercial lobby runs approximately $5,000–$7,000. The higher cost compared to standard flake epoxy reflects the additional diamond grinding and polishing step required to achieve the flat, terrazzo-like surface. Traditional poured terrazzo in Vancouver costs $25–45/sq ft, making the epoxy version a substantial saving for the same visual result.
Traditional poured terrazzo uses marble chips set in Portland cement, requires metal divider strips, and must be installed by specialist trades. In Vancouver, it costs $25–45/sq ft and takes 3–7 days. Epoxy terrazzo-look uses decorative polymer chips in an epoxy resin base, installs in 2–3 days, and costs $10–14/sq ft. The visual result is comparable to the untrained eye. Real terrazzo has a longer lifespan (50+ years in institutional settings) but the epoxy version reaches 15–20+ years in commercial use.
The most common applications in Vancouver are commercial and restaurant lobbies and reception areas, upscale retail floors, restaurant and cafe floors where a premium aesthetic is required, strata building common areas, and residential open-plan living spaces and kitchens. It is not typically specified for garages — standard flake or solid colour is more practical for vehicle traffic.
A professionally installed terrazzo-look epoxy floor in Vancouver typically lasts 15–20 years in commercial applications with normal cleaning and maintenance. The diamond-ground and polished surface is more durable than a standard broadcast flake because the chip faces are fully exposed and level rather than sitting on top of the base coat. Heavy restaurant foot traffic may warrant a refreshing topcoat at 10–12 years.
